Cloud Defense Logo

Products

Solutions

Company

CVE-2023-0396 Explained : Impact and Mitigation

Learn about CVE-2023-0396, involving buffer overreads in Bluetooth HCI. Vulnerability in Zephyr RTOS v3.2. Stay protected with immediate patches and updates.

This CVE, assigned by Zephyr, relates to buffer overreads in Bluetooth Host Controller Interface (HCI), potentially caused by a malicious or defective Bluetooth controller. This vulnerability affects Zephyr RTOS versions up to and including v3.2.

Understanding CVE-2023-0396

This section delves into the details of CVE-2023-0396, explaining its nature and impact.

What is CVE-2023-0396?

The CVE-2023-0396 vulnerability involves potential buffer overreads in functions processing HCI command responses due to issues in the Bluetooth controller. This flaw could be exploited by a malicious actor to compromise the affected systems.

The Impact of CVE-2023-0396

The impact of this vulnerability can lead to unauthorized access, data leakage, or even remote code execution on systems running the affected versions of Zephyr RTOS. It poses a significant risk to the confidentiality and integrity of the system.

Technical Details of CVE-2023-0396

In this section, we look at the technical aspects of CVE-2023-0396, including the vulnerability description, affected systems and versions, and the exploitation mechanism.

Vulnerability Description

The vulnerability (CWE-126) arises from buffer overread issues in the Bluetooth HCI command response processing functions. An attacker could exploit this to read sensitive memory contents or trigger unexpected system behaviors.

Affected Systems and Versions

Zephyr RTOS versions up to v3.2, where the Bluetooth controller is involved, are susceptible to this vulnerability. Systems running these versions should take immediate action to mitigate the risk.

Exploitation Mechanism

By sending specially crafted Bluetooth commands, an attacker can trigger buffer overreads in the HCI command response processing functions. This could potentially allow them to access sensitive information or execute arbitrary code on the target system.

Mitigation and Prevention

Understanding how to mitigate and prevent CVE-2023-0396 is crucial in maintaining system security.

Immediate Steps to Take

Organizations using Zephyr RTOS v3.2 or below should apply security patches provided by the vendor promptly. It is essential to update the affected systems to a secure version to prevent exploitation of this vulnerability.

Long-Term Security Practices

Implementing secure coding practices and regular security audits can help in identifying and addressing vulnerabilities like buffer overreads in Bluetooth HCI. Training developers on secure coding techniques specific to handling memory buffers is also essential.

Patching and Updates

Regularly monitoring security advisories and updates from Zephyr Project RTOS is vital for staying informed about patches and fixes related to CVE-2023-0396. Timely patching of vulnerabilities is a fundamental practice in maintaining the security of software systems.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now